8-[O-18]Hydroxy-2'-deoxyguanosine was synthesized starting from 8-bromo-2'-deoxyguanosine and the sodium salt of [O-18]benzyl alcohol, resulting in the intermediate 8-[O-18]benzyloxy-2'-deoxyguanosine. Subsequent reduction by catalytic transfer hydrogenation, yielded the desired product 8-[O-18]hydroxy-2'-deoxyguanosine. 8-Bromo-2'-deoxyguanosine was synthesized from 2'-deoxyguanosine by treatment with Br-2. The sodium salt of [O-18]benzyl alcohol was prepared by treatment of ethyl benzimidate hydrochloride with (H2O)-O-18 (95%), LiAlH4 and sodium hydride. Starting from (H2O)-O-18 the overall yield of 8-[O-18]hydroxy-2'-deoxyguanosine was approximately 4%. The isotopic purity was calculated to be 93.4 atom% based on CC-MS measurements. The chemical purity and the isotopic purity comply with the planned application, namely as internal standard for the determination of 8-hydroxy-2'-deoxyguanosine by CC-MS,
